Barbara's Vidalia Muffins

Yield
1 dozen regular-size muffins or 3 dozen mini muffins
Credit
Barbara T. Daniell, Georgia Vidalia Onion Cook-off
Ingredients
3/4 cup milk
1 egg
1/3 cup vegetable oil
1 cup old-fashioned oats
1 cup self-rising flour
1/4 cup sugar
1/2 cup chopped Vidalia onion
3/4 cup shredded extra-sharp cheddar cheese
1/3 cup chopped pecans

Instructions

Preheat oven to 400°F. Grease a muffin tin or line with paper cups.
In a bowl, beat milk, egg, and oil. Stir in oats, flour, and sugar just until moistened. Fold in onions, cheddar, and pecans. 
Spoon batter into prepared muffin tin and bake for 18 to 20 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. Muffins are best served warm.
